Member Duties : The Children's HealthWatch AmeriCorps VISTA program will expand current Children's HealthWatch efforts and prior AmeriCorps VISTA capacity by leveraging the expertise of a VISTA volunteer to strategically design and implement an effective development strategy focused on individual giving and a major fundraising event rooted in racial equity that will ultimately build long-term sustainability within our organization and address hunger and poverty in the US. The AmeriCorps VISTA Development Associate will work closely with and under the guidance of the Children's HealthWatch leadership team to strengthen our individual giving, fundraising events, Advisory Board development, and promote equity in all aspects of the organization’s work.
